Most of us have heard or seen the formula for having true joy:
Jesus
Others
Yourself
Is this true? Yes.
When we put Jesus Christ in first place, others before ourselves and ourselves last, we will experience a joy that we can't get any other way.
This month has been full of "others" for us! We made 3 trips which totalled at least 3700 km (Thank You, Lord, for safety!). We were privileged to get to know other people, cities, churches-even another state. And being able to help and minister to others in each of these places was a very special blessing.
"It's all about me." NOT! It's about Jesus Christ and others. They make life worth living. And if He chooses to include me in that picture...then my joy is complete.
May your life be full of joy today as you minister to others for His sake.

Joy, Pure and Simple

Seeing this look on my granddaughter's face over getting a popsicle makes me smile every time I see it. It doesn't take much to make a child happy! Are we like that? Do pure and simple things give us joy? There are a million and one things that can give us joy, depending on who you are and what you like. I'm not taking about what gives you happiness, I'm talking about what gives you joy. Most people might not see the difference in those 2 emotions but those who have experienced the difference know what I'm talking about. The only difference my dictionary gives is the word "great". Well, at least they recognize that joy is something greater than happiness, congratulations to whoever wrote it! I heard a song several years ago about the joy that the Lord gives His children..."He Gives Me Joy". The music is a perfect combination with the words. I have searched but have not been able to find that music in print but perhaps someday I still will. What gives you joy? What gives me joy? I can think of a few things right away: -To love and be loved -Seeing my children walk in God's Way -Giving the Gospel -Seeing a new flower bloom -Holding a newborn baby -Thinking of the smile of a special someone -Smelling fresh bread -Hearing the music of the rain -Knowing that God guarantees my salvation for eternity And on and on I could go. Did you notice that all of our senses and every area of our life can experience joy? I didn't pay much attention to that until near the end of my list. I could post a blog on each of these things! For, after all, God's "good and perfect" gifts are the things that give us true joy. Pure and simple. "The joy of the Lord is your strength." -Nehemiah 8:10 (top photo: J. Reiner)
